    • Drop Shot. Myron finds himself caught up in the case of a tennis star’s murder, and it quickly turns sour. He uncovers a link between her and another player, one that involves a dirty U.S. senator, a jealous mother, and the mob.
    • Fade Away. Myron Bolitar and Greg Downing were once competitors on and off the court. Now years later, Myron finds himself investigating Downing’s disappearance, with the signs of a violent struggle and the memories of a woman they both loved all he has to help him get started.
    • Back Spin. As Myron races to find the kidnapped young son of pro golfers, he uncovers a mystery that started 23 years earlier, when the boy’s father failed to win the U.S. Open.

The Bolitar series of novels have garnered four major crime fiction awards for Coben: an Edgar (for Fade Away ), a Shamus ( Drop Shot ), an Anthony ( Deal Breaker ), and the RBA Prize for Crime Writing ( Live Wire ). Titles. Deal Breaker (1995) Drop Shot (1996) Fade Away (1996) Back Spin (1997) One False Move (1998) The Final Detail (1999)
